I couldn't disagree with you more.

Tony Delk Fr- 4.5/1.9. Sr 17.8/4.2, AA
Jeff Sheppard Fr 3.7 Sr 13.7
Reggie Hanson Fr 1.3 Sr 14.4
Travis Ford Fr 3.5/1.1 Sr 11.3/5.8A
Nick Richards Fr 5.1 Jr 14.0
Jamaal Magloire Fr 4.9/4.4 Sr 13.2/9.1
Jacob Toppin Fr 5.1 Sr 12.4
Deron Feldhaus Fr 3.7 Sr 11.4
Wayne Turner Fr 4.5 Sr 10.5
Chuck Hayes Fr 5.9/4.5 Sr 10.9/7.8
Amari Williams Freshman 1.1 Sr 10.9
Nazr Mohammed Fr 2.3/1.5 Jr 12.0/7.2
Oscar Tshiebwe Soph 8.7/7.8 Sr 16.5/13.7AA
Kyle Wiltcher Fr 5.0 Sr 20.4

I know Cal cycling through kids in one season has led a lot of folks to forget, but kids improve over time.

Last point...many folks here wet themselves for McDonald's All Americans. How many did Cal sign during last 5 brutal years? Also, how many McDonald's All Americans started on the last 5 National Champs?

2025 Florida - Zero
2024 UConn - Zero
2023 UConn - Zero
2022 Kansas - 1 David McCormick
2021 Baylor - None

So we have folks firing the coach for not bringing in Burger Boys huh? Sad times in BBN
